Design Studio Methodology
  • See our previous blog post
  • Based on a workshop conducted at a UX BNE meetup. More information on the method available here.
  • Intended as an iterative way to generate, present and refine ideas by combining group and individual brainstorming in one session.
  • Structure of the method (we ended up altering the time and structure for our own purposes)
    • 5 minutes individual idea generation
    • 3 minutes presenting ideas to a group and refining them through group discussion
    • 5 minutes individual idea generation, this time borrowing from concepts that have been presented in the previous group discussion.
  • Pros of using this method:
    • Allows for cross-pollination of ideas without tendency towards group-think (one person within a group dominating a discussion)
    • Fast & flexible method
    • Allows team members who have different modes of expression to present their ideas. A team member who is a highly verbal thinker can present their ideas in the group discussion, while a team member who works better by internally going through thoughts in their heads first can take some time to do this before contributing their ideas.

Alongside this, I am currently reading a handbook called 'Universal Methods of Design' - a sort of reference book that summarises 100 commonly used research and design methods - and I came across a section on bodystorming. I thought it would be interesting to finish this post by using the information in this reference book to reflect on how we can further use the bodystorming activity to develop our concepts, and where it sits within the design process.

The section describes bodystorming as:
"...physical brainstorming [emphasis mine] - dynamic, experiential, and generative - situated in methods of informance...combining active role-play with simple prototypes."
The book situates bodystorming as part of "Stage 3" of the design process (Concept Generation and Early Prototype Iteration), and describes it as a 'generative' activity opposed to more exploratory or evaluative design activities. An interesting point the book raised in relation to this, is that unlike traditional role-playing activities which encourage empathy with the user by putting yourself in their shoes, bodystorming is more about encouraging active design ideation, concept generation and potentially testing of these ideas. The latter part of this definitely happened during our bodystorming process - we encountered a number of problems as we acted out each concept, which required us to alter the concept and re-bodystorm it, which led to another problem that required altering, and so on and so forth.

The section finishes by describing "well-executed" bodystorming as:
"[capturing] a realistic scenario of use through immersive acting in a simulated context, and the process is seamlessly empathic."

In order to make concept selections, we will need a weighted method of analysis. This involves selecting criteria. It is essential that the criteria chosen are unambiguous, understood and accepted by all participants in the evaluation. Once the decision criteria are selected, several approaches can be used to evaluate concepts. We will be using a Decision Matrix. 

Decision Matrix (Weighted Pugh Method) 

- Qualitative & Quantitative


While the Pugh Method was originally purely qualitative, people have since added weighting to include a quantitative element. This method is simple and easy to use and understand and in terms of design, gives us a more visual approach to concept comparison when including product sketches.

The Pugh Matrix is also useful for the design process, as it can aid in improving a concept and refining designs. This is also considered in the method outlined below.

Method:
One concept is chosen as a “datum” (reference). An existing product is usually chosen as a first datum, but if all none exists or all concepts were developed internally, the first datum is usually the concept that the team is drawn to and intuitively chose as the ‘best’. 

Different alternative solutions are compared to the datum and then rated better (+) 
worse (-), or the same (S or 0) on each chosen criteria.

Converge Consulting Group (2011)

Dr Matthew Turner (2010) states that after the comparison, the following should be done:

1) Assess the individual concept scores. Certain concepts will exhibit exceptional strengths, while others will show weakness.

2) Look at the negatives of the strong concepts – 

What do you need to do to the design to improve it and reverse the negative?
Is it possible at all?
If so, in achieving the improvement and reversal, do you in fact reverse one or more of the existing positives?

If it is possible to introduce a modified concept into the matrix do so, do NOT just modify the one you have got and leave it there, as you may wish to go back to it later. This expands the matrix. 

3) Look at the weak concepts and attack their negatives to see whether they can be improved upon (relative to the datum concept – not to some elusive absolute). If they can be improved and other positives are not reversed in so doing, then introduce the revised concepts into the matrix. Eliminate the weak concepts.

4) Repeat the process until you have made a decision or changed a concept that meets the brief and criteria best.
